My mom is at The Addison of Lowrie Place. The people are very friendly. It's clean, and I like the fact that it's all on one level. They're very helpful. They seem to do a very good job taking care of her, so I'm very happy with them. However, it seems that there is not quite enough of them there, and that they're working long shifts. I haven't heard anything bad about the food. They have libraries, they have a patio, and they have an area for community activities. They're all nice things. Every day they have activities. They have games, exercise programs, and music. Last week they had Strawberry Social because it was National Strawberry Day. They also have activities collecting things. They have a director and all she does is activities for the people. We haven't participated in any of their activities, but they have them and everybody seems to participate. Compared to the other two facilities I toured, I thought the value for the money was good. I have three siblings, and this one is close to all of us in terms of location.

About The Addison of Lowrie Place in Butler, Pennsylvania
At The Addison of Lowrie Place, we provide thoughtful, compassionate care in a warm, lively senior living community. We develop individual care plans to meet the needs of each resident, and a full-time registered nurse is available 24 hours a day to provide clinical oversight and coordination of care. Our Mother has been there for a few years now. The first few years were great. When the facility was bought out is when things went downhill. The heater in her bathroom has not functioned for 5 months. We have to clean her room due to a staffing shortage. Today when I went to give her her shower dirty clothes where hanging all over the safety bar, and in the shower. She had no toilet paper and her bathroom trash had not been emptied. We get a runaround about pricing. Every month the pricing is different (usually higher). We were told she is a Legacy Resident and the credited her account $1200.00 for 1 month. Now it has gone up again the additional $1200.00. Unless you are willing to help out with your loved ones care I would look else where. The staff is great, but greatly overwhelmed. This is a management issue.
